How they compare
Germany currently reports 93.6% against 93.2% in Czechia, a difference of 0.4%.
The two have swapped places 2 times across 23 shared years of data; in 2003 it was Germany ahead.
Czechia ranks 21st and Germany ranks 19th of 39 countries.
Germany has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Czechia | Germany |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 36.1% | 58.6% | 22.4% | Germany |
| 2010s | 73.9% | 83.2% | 9.3% | Germany |
| 2020s | 89.7% | 91.4% | 1.7% | Germany |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
